Step-by-Step Tutorial to Convert PDF to Excel Without Adobe

This tutorial will show you how to convert a PDF file to an Excel spreadsheet using free online tools and downloadable software.

Step 1: Find a Reliable Online Converter

Look for a trustworthy online PDF to Excel converter, like Smallpdf or PDF2Go.

Online converters are super handy and easy to use. Just make sure to choose a reliable one to avoid any issues with file quality or security.

Step 2: Upload Your PDF File

Click the upload button and choose the PDF file you want to convert.

Most online converters have an upload button that lets you select your file from your computer, Google Drive, or Dropbox.

Step 3: Choose the Conversion Option

Select the option to convert your PDF to Excel.

Once your file is uploaded, select the option to convert it to Excel format. Some tools may offer additional settings, but the default options usually work fine.

Step 4: Download the Converted File

After the conversion is complete, download the Excel file to your device.

Once the conversion process finishes, there will be a download button for you to save the converted Excel file to your computer.

Step 5: Open and Edit Your Excel File

Open the Excel file to check if all data has been properly converted.

After downloading, simply open the file using Microsoft Excel or any other spreadsheet software to ensure all the data has been transferred correctly.

After completing these steps, you’ll have your PDF data neatly organized in an Excel spreadsheet, ready for you to edit and analyze as needed.

Tips for Converting PDF to Excel Without Adobe

  • Check File Quality: Always review the converted Excel file to ensure data accuracy.
  • Secure Your Data: Use reputable converters to protect your information.
  • Limit File Size: Some free tools have file size limitations, so keep your files under the maximum limit.
  • Batch Conversion: Some tools offer batch conversion options if you have multiple PDFs.
  • OCR Technology: Use tools with Optical Character Recognition (OCR) for scanned PDFs to convert text accurately.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the best free PDF to Excel converter?

Smallpdf and PDF2Go are popular choices for free PDF to Excel conversion.

Do online converters store my files?

Most reliable converters delete your files after a few hours, but always check their privacy policy.

Can I convert scanned PDFs to Excel?

Yes, if the converter has OCR technology, it can handle scanned PDFs.

Is there a file size limit for free converters?

Yes, many free tools have size limits, typically around 100 MB.

Do I need to install any software?

No, many online tools don’t require any installation and work directly in your browser.
